程序开发中的编码规范制定

人工智能梦工厂 2024-07-31 ⋅ 19 阅读

编码规范是一套旨在统一团队成员在程序开发中的代码书写风格和命名规范的准则。良好的编码规范可以提高团队合作效率、减少代码维护成本,并确保开发的软件质量和可维护性。在程序开发过程中,制定和遵守编码规范非常重要。

为什么需要编码规范?

  1. 统一风格:编码规范可以规范代码的书写风格,使得代码具有一致性,降低了团队成员之间的沟通成本。
  2. 易读性:良好的命名和缩进风格可以使代码易读易理解,提高代码维护的效率。
  3. 减少错误:遵守编码规范可以减少常见的编码错误,提高代码的质量和可靠性。
  4. 可维护性:编码规范可以提高代码的可维护性,当需要对代码进行修改、添加功能或进行调试时,我们可以更快速地理解和定位问题。

编码规范的重要性

  1. 团队协作:编码规范有助于团队成员共享相同的知识和规则,减少重复的工作,提高团队的协同效率。
  2. 代码质量:严格遵守编码规范可以减少代码中的错误和漏洞,从而提高代码的质量和可靠性。
  3. 可维护性:良好的编码规范可以使整个项目更易于维护和更新,降低代码维护成本。
  4. 项目的长期发展:通过编码规范的制定和遵守,可以为项目的长期发展打下基础,降低技术债务。

编码规范的制定

制定编码规范需要考虑以下几点:

  1. 项目要求:不同的项目可能有不同的要求,例如,前端项目和后端项目的编码规范可能有所不同。要根据项目的需求制定相应的规范。
  2. 语言特性:不同的编程语言有不同的规范要求,例如,Python的命名规范和JavaScript的命名规范可能不同。要根据语言的特性制定相应的规范。
  3. 团队讨论:制定编码规范需要团队内部的共识和讨论。在编码规范制定的过程中,应该充分听取团队成员的意见和建议,形成共识。
  4. 工具支持:使用代码静态分析工具可以帮助自动检测代码中的规范问题,提高代码质量。

编码规范的内容

编码规范的内容可以包括以下方面:

  1. 命名规范:包括变量、常量、函数、类、模块的命名规范。命名应该具有描述性,易于理解和记忆。
  2. 缩进和空格:制定缩进和空格的规范,以提高代码的可读性。例如,使用制表符还是多个空格进行缩进,是否在操作符周围添加空格等。
  3. 代码布局:制定代码布局的规范,例如花括号({})的位置,是否换行等。
  4. 注释规范:注释是代码的重要部分,要制定注释的规范。例如,注释的位置、格式、内容等。
  5. 其他约定规范:还可以包括代码的复用性、错误处理、异常处理、代码清晰度、单元测试等方面的规范。

结论

编码规范在软件开发过程中起着重要的作用。它可以为团队成员提供一致的代码风格和命名规范,增强代码的可读性、可维护性和可靠性。制定和遵守编码规范是一种良好的开发实践,可以帮助团队更高效地进行编程工作,并为项目的长期发展打下基础。


全部评论: 0

    我有话说: